“True liberty cannot exist apart from the full rights of property, for property is the only crystallized form of free faculties… ”

— Auberon Herbert
(1838-1906) English author

Without property rights, everything becomes a privilege, granted you by a generous collective. If you are not able to own your property, defend it, be private within it, maintain it in a stable fashion, then your other inalienable rights are sophistries, with no value. As the municipal governments of this country, aided and abetted by the courts, continue to erode your property rights in their quest for increased revenues, they play right into the hands of the left. The left, whose socialist foundations calls for the individual to have no individual, inherent rights, but only collective privileges masquerading as rights, disguised as rights to allay your suspicions that they are, in truth, opposed to all that you believe in.
